About

Storyblok is an Austrian headless CMS founded in Graz in 2017 with a unique Visual Editor — content editors see their content rendered in context as they edit it, rather than in a disconnected admin panel. It uses a component-based content model that works with any frontend framework (Next.js, Nuxt, SvelteKit, etc.) and any deployment target. Storyblok stores data in EU data centres (Austria/Germany) under GDPR and provides a DPA for all plans. It is used by global brands and EU enterprises that need a developer-friendly, EU-hosted headless CMS with a non-technical-friendly editing experience. Storyblok's EU headquarters and EU data storage make it the preferred CMS for EU media, retail, and enterprise customers who require data sovereignty.
